Kevin Durant Biography
Kevin Wayne Durant was born on September 29, 1988, in Washington, D.C. He quickly rose to prominence as a basketball prodigy, showcasing his skills from a young age. His journey through high school, college, and eventually the NBA has been nothing short of inspirational.
Early Life and Career
Durant's early life was marked by challenges and triumphs. Growing up in Prince George's County, Maryland, he faced hardships but remained focused on his passion for basketball. His dedication and natural talent led him to become one of the most sought-after high school players in the nation.
After graduating from Montrose Christian School, Durant attended the University of Texas at Austin, where he played for the Texas Longhorns. During his one season with the team, he averaged 25.8 points and 11.1 rebounds per game, earning him numerous accolades.
How Tall is Kevin Durant: Official Measurements
The official height of Kevin Durant is 6 feet 9 inches (2.06 meters) without shoes, as stated in his NBA draft profile. However, some reports suggest he might be slightly taller when measured with shoes on, which is a common practice in the NBA.
Measurement Process
Height measurements in the NBA are conducted during the draft combine, where prospects are evaluated for various physical attributes. Durant's height was recorded during this process, providing an accurate baseline for his stature.

Impact of Height on Kevin Durant's Career
Kevin Durant's height has been a significant factor in his success as an NBA player. Standing at 6'9" with a wingspan of 7'4", he possesses an ideal build for a basketball player. This physical advantage allows him to dominate both offensively and defensively.
Key Career Highlights
- Four-time NBA scoring champion
- Two-time NBA champion (2017, 2018)
- 2014 NBA Most Valuable Player (MVP)
